Ursula Halloran comes of age in the state created by revolution and civil war, where independence has not produced equal freedom for all its citizens. As conservative Catholic institutions shape education, employment, marriage and public morality, she resists the expectation that a woman’s ambitions must be confined to family and obedience.

Her life carries the series from the unsettled 1920s through Éamon de Valera’s Ireland and towards the declaration of the Republic in 1949. The novel examines how the ideals of national liberation harden into institutions, following a woman who measures political progress against the narrower choices permitted in daily life.
